Job Details:

This position is responsible for maintaining high production, quality, and yields while ensuring the safest working environment possible. Key responsibilities include:

Production Management: Essential understanding and control of the production process, accurate record keeping, general line maintenance, and staffing.Daily Operations: Checking daily production orders to ensure customer order fulfillment, ensuring all positions are filled before production line start-up, overseeing Team Member morning exercises and job rotation to facilitate ergonomics, and ensuring all machinery performs to the highest standards.Safety and Compliance: Ensuring all workstations pass USDA Inspection, promoting safety daily and through monthly safety meetings, and ensuring accurate shipments, inventory rotation, and proper coding of products.Team Leadership: Communicating company benefits and compensation policies to Team Members, providing encouragement to build the best team possible, and performing human relations functions such as training, retaining, and counseling on personal and professional issues.Problem Solving: Overseeing various processing operations, collaborating with other supervisors to solve problems, keeping records of reworked or returned products, and providing continuous education on the importance of quality.

Additional responsibilities may arise as needed.

Schedule: Monday- Thursday 5:00 A.M-5:00 P.M.

REQUIREMENTS:

Education: High school diploma required; additional education such as special training, vocational school, or college courses is preferred.

Experience:  1 year in a manufacturing environment and prior supervisory/lead experience preferred or equivalent educational experience typically acquired through a bachelor's degree.  

Computer Skills: Basic computer skills are helpful.Communication Skills: Strong communication skills are essential.Supervisory Experience: Responsible for supervising a group of personnel performing similar and related tasks.Travel: 1-5 trips per year.
